About the role

The Studio Technician operates various equipment used for production and/or transmission.

  • Collaborate with the director and studio staff to coordinate the action in the studio or while out on location.
  • Use signal acquisition technologies, Electronic News Gathering (ENG), TVU, satellite receivers, PC (Zoom) to obtain signals to be used for news broadcasts.
  • Operate studio prompting equipment and cue talent.
  • Assist and prepare guests for on-air news segments.
  • Use software such as Adobe Premier to edit and record promos, weather elements for broadcast.
  • Provide camera, and audio/lighting production support as needed.
  • Move, adjust studio set pieces and furniture.
  • Maintains and stores equipment and studio maintenance.
  • Salary - $20.00 hourly

Requirements & Skills:

  • Degree in Communications or related field, or equivalent training and/or experience.
  • Must be able to interact well with video journalists, anchors, videographers, news managers, production, and engineering staff.
  • Detail oriented.
  • Excellent communication and organization skills.
  • Basic computer knowledge, Microsoft Windows 10, Office 365.
  • Ability to handle high stress environment with deadline pressures.
